June 5, 2007


Bears sign Arena League receiver Marshall



LAKE FOREST, Ill. — The Bears on Tuesday signed wide receiver Timon Marshall to a three-year contract. Terms were not disclosed.

Marshall spent the last five seasons in arena football leagues, including the last three in the AFL for the Grand Rapids Rampage, leading the league in 2006 with a team-record 2,374 all-purpose yards.

The Ottawa University (Kansas) alum, became the first player in AFL history to record 1,300 receiving and return yards in the same season after a 2006 campaign in which he caught 102 receptions for 1,324 yards and 19 TDs with 70 kick returns for 1,316 yards and 1 score. The two-way player added 39 tackles with 3 interceptions and 5 pass breakups while also returning 2 missed field goals for 59 yards last season.

NFL contracts are definitelly not guaranteed. They get paid by the game. The only money they definitelly get is the signing bonus. Some people sign longer contracts so that it somehow benefits the salary cap when they recieve a bigger signing bonus.
As soon as a player is cut they stop getting checks. They only get around 800 bucks a week in camp and vets get alittle more. Then they get 16 paychecks for games.
